COX v. WEDEMEYER

No. 12565.

192 F.2d 920 (1951)

COX v. WEDEMEYER.

United States Court of Appeals Ninth Circuit.

November 21, 1951.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Victor E. Cappa, San Francisco, Cal., Herbert C. Jones, San Jose, Cal., for appellant.

Chauncey F. Tramutolo, U. S. Atty., Joseph Karesh, Asst., U. S. Atty., San Francisco, Cal., for appellee.

Before BONE, ORR and POPE, Circuit Judges.


POPE, Circuit Judge.

This is an appeal from an order dismissing a petition for writ of habeas corpus. The petition alleged that the appellant Cox was unlawfully imprisoned under the color of authority of the commanding officers of the Sixth Army, Presidio, San Francisco. The decision of the trial court is set forth in a "Memorandum Opinion" reported 90 F.Supp. 55, which both parties accept as a fair statement of the facts.
